应用对象
Microsoft 365 专属 Access Access 2021 Access 2019 Access 2016

适用于

AccessObject 对象

Control 对象

Label 对象

Page 对象

SubForm 对象

BoundObjectFrame 对象

CurrentProject 对象

Line 对象

PageBreak 对象

TabControl 集合

CheckBox 对象

CustomControl 对象

ListBox 对象

Rectangle 对象

TextBox 对象

CodeProject 对象

Form 对象

ObjectFrame 对象

Report 对象

ToggleButton 对象

ComboBox 对象

GroupLevel 对象

OptionButton 对象

Section 对象

CommandButton 对象

Image 对象

OptionGroup 对象

SmartTag 对象

Properties 属性适用于 AccessObject、CodeProject 和 CurrentProject 对象。

返回对 AccessObjectCurrentProjectCodeProject 对象的 AccessObjectProperties 集合的引用。

表达式.Properties

表达式 必需。 返回上述对象之一的表达式。

备注

AccessObjectProperties 集合对象是与 AccessObjectCurrentProjectCodeProject 对象相关的所有属性的集合。 可以通过使用成员对象的索引或作为成员对象名称的字符串表达式引用集合的各个成员。 集合中的第一个成员的索引值为 0,此集合中成员对象的总数量是 AccessObjectProperties 集合的 Count 属性减去 1 的值。

无法使用 Properties 属性从 AccessObject 对象(从 CurrentData 对象访问的集合成员)返回属性。

Properties 属性适用于 SmartTag 对象。

返回 SmartTagProperties 集合,它表示某一特定智能标记的属性的集合。

表达式.Properties()

表达式 必需。 返回 SmartTag 对象的表达式。

Properties 属性适用于“适用对象”列表中的所有其他对象。

返回对控件的 Properties 集合对象的引用。

表达式.Properties

表达式 必需。 返回“适用范围”列表中的对象之一的表达式。

备注

Properties 集合对象是与控件相关的所有属性的集合。 可以通过使用成员对象的索引或作为成员对象名称的字符串表达式引用集合的各个成员。 集合中的第一个成员的索引值为 0,此集合中成员对象的总数量是 Properties 集合的 Count 属性减去 1 的值。

示例

以下过程使用 Properties 将与窗体上控件相关的所有属性打印到“调式”窗口。 若要运行此代码,请将名为 cmdListProperties 的命令按钮放置在窗体上,并将以下代码粘贴到窗体的“声明”部分中。 单击此命令按钮以在“调式”窗口中打印属性的列表。

Private Sub cmdListProperties_Click()    ListControlProps MeEnd SubPublic Sub ListControlProps(ByRef frm As Form)    Dim ctl As Control    Dim prp As Property    On Error GoTo props_err    For Each ctl In frm.Controls        Debug.Print ctl.Properties("Name")        For Each prp In ctl.Properties            Debug.Print vbTab & prp.Name & _                " = " & prp.Value        Next prp    Next ctlprops_exit:    Set ctl = Nothing    Set prp = NothingExit Subprops_err:    If Err = 2187 Then        Debug.Print vbTab & prp.Name & _            " = Only available at design time."        Resume Next    Else        Debug.Print vbTab & prp.Name & _            " = Error Occurred: " & Err.Description        Resume Next    End IfEnd Sub

需要更多帮助?

需要更多选项?

了解订阅权益、浏览培训课程、了解如何保护设备等。